All of those marketing ads can be overwhelming to the consumer, and consequentially do more harm than good. Businesses must adapt to new consumer behaviors and shift from outbound marketing to inbound marketing.

Inbound marketing is the opposite of what most auto dealers currently do. An inbound marketing technique connects to consumers by educating them and providing valuable information, letting the consumers come to them. The method focuses on the quality of information that is presented to the consumer, rather than quantity.

Marketing Strategy Tip of the Week:

LinkedIn is not used by many dealers, but it should be. If you have a busy fleet department, you can reach other local business decision makers by writing engaging content on LinkedIn. The post can then be syndicated to Twitter, Facebook, and used in any advertising strategy. The LinkedIn address provides credibility and boosts engagement.

Email Grab Bag Question of the Week:

“Do you have any tips for engaging more local consumers on Twitter?”

There are two ways to quickly engage local consumers on Twitter. First, you can include GIFs in your posts. GIFs are animated images that catch the consumer’s attention and increase the likelihood of engagement.

The second tip is to use video clips. Twitter allows users to implement 20 second videos that can be optimized by using a custom audience, effective targeting, and relevant content.
